"EVERYONE NEEDS PEACE, BOTH CAPITALISTS & COMMUNISTS"

KHRUSHCHEV OFFERS RESOLUTION TO MISSILE CRISIS

Washington, D.C. (JFK+50) On October 26, 1962, President John F. Kennedy received a letter from Soviet premier Nikita Khrushchev offering a resolution to the Cuban Missile Crisis which was in its 11th day.

Chairman Khrushchev wrote...

"Everyone needs peace.  Both capitalists and communists.  War is our enemy and a calamity for all.  We...understand...that if we attack...you will respond."

Khrushchev offered to announce Soviet ships bound for Cuba would be unarmed if the United States pledged not to invade the island.

JFK+50 NOTE

Also on Oct 26 1962, Fidel Castro sent a letter to Khrushchev saying a U.S. invasion of Cuba was "imminent."
